Planning and Preparation
Before touching any fasteners, park the vehicle on a level surface in a well-lit area. If you’re working indoors, ensure there’s enough room to lay out components without crowding. Gather all necessary tools and materials to avoid interruptions.
Required Tools and Supplies
- Screwdrivers – flathead and Phillips in various sizes for different fastener types.
- Ratchets and sockets – including extension bars to reach recessed bolts.
- Plastic pry tools – a set of trim removal tools prevents paint damage.
- Clip removal pliers – help extract stubborn push-pin fasteners without breaking them.
- Torque wrench – essential for reinstallation to avoid overtightening.
- Cleaning cloths and isopropyl alcohol – for degreasing mounting surfaces.
- Protective gloves and safety glasses – guard against sharp edges and debris.
- Replacement clips, screws, and nut clips – always have spares on hand.
- Masking tape and marker – for labeling components and marking fastener locations.
Safety Considerations
Body kits often have sharp fiberglass or carbon fiber edges that can cause cuts. Wear cut-resistant gloves and eye protection. If the kit is painted or clear-coated, avoid resting heavy tools on the panels. Work slowly, especially with older kits where plastic may have become brittle from UV exposure. If you’re using a jack or stands to gain access, follow standard vehicle lifting safety practices.
Step-by-Step Removal Process
Removal requires patience. Rushing increases the risk of snapped clips or cracked panels. Each kit is different, so refer to manufacturer instructions when available. The following steps outline a general procedure for most aftermarket body kits.
1. Inspect the Kit and Identify Fasteners
Walk around the vehicle and note every fastener holding the body kit in place. Look for visible screws, push-pin clips, bolts, and double-sided tape. Common locations include the wheel wells, lower edge of the bumper, grille area, and behind fog light housings. Use a flashlight to find hidden fasteners. Some kits also use adhesive along the top edge of side skirts or spoilers.
2. Remove Exposed Fasteners
Using the appropriate screwdriver, ratchet, or socket, remove all visible screws and bolts. Place them in a labeled container or attach them to a magnetic tray. For push-pin clips, use a clip removal tool or flathead screwdriver to pry the center pin up, then pull the entire clip out. If a clip breaks, extract the remaining pieces with pliers. Be careful not to scratch surrounding paint.
3. Loosen Adhesive Sections
Some body kits use automotive-grade double-sided tape along edges or mounting flanges. To release the bond, gently slide a plastic pry tool between the body panel and the kit. Use a continuous motion rather than jerking. If the tape is stubborn, apply low heat with a heat gun (on a low setting) for 10–15 seconds to soften the adhesive. Do not overheat, as it can damage paint or warp plastic.
4. Work Around the Perimeter
Insert plastic trim tools between the body kit and the vehicle’s body, starting at one corner and working slowly along the edge. Use a prying motion—do not force the panel. Listen for the sound of clips releasing; a single pop indicates the clip has disengaged. If you encounter resistance, stop and look for an additional fastener you may have missed. Applying even pressure helps prevent bending or cracking the kit.
5. Remove the Body Kit Panel
Once all fasteners and clips are free, support the panel with both hands and gently pull it away from the vehicle. If the panel is large (like a front bumper), ask a helper to assist. Avoid letting the panel hang by any remaining wires (e.g., fog lights or sensors). Disconnect any electrical connectors by pressing the release tab and pulling apart. Set the panel on a clean, soft surface—a moving blanket or work mat—to prevent scratches.
6. Clean and Inspect Removed Components
Before reinstallation, clean the body kit with mild soap and water to remove dirt and grease. Inspect for cracks, stress marks, or broken mounting tabs. If you notice damage, repair it with a plastic welder or fiberglass resin before reinstalling. Also inspect the vehicle’s mounting points—remove any leftover tape residue with adhesive remover and clean metal surfaces with alcohol.
Reinstallation Steps
Reinstallation is not simply the reverse of removal. Proper alignment and torque are critical to ensuring a secure fit that doesn’t induce stress cracks. Work on a flat surface and have a helper available for large panels.
1. Test Fit the Kit
Before applying any adhesive or fully tightening fasteners, hold the body kit in position to check alignment. Verify that all mounting holes line up with the vehicle’s bracket or threaded holes. Adjust the panel’s position if needed—some kits have slight tolerance variations that require filing or adjusting. Mark the final position with masking tape.
2. Apply New Double-Sided Tape (If Required)
Clean both surfaces with isopropyl alcohol and let dry completely. Apply new automotive-grade double-sided tape to the designed areas. Use a tape that is UV and weather resistant. Peel the backing off only when you are ready to mount the panel. Press the tape firmly into place once the panel is aligned.
3. Reattach Electrical Connectors
If the body kit includes fog lights, sensors, or turn signals, reconnect the wiring harnesses before mounting the panel completely. Plug in connectors until they click, and route wires to avoid pinching when the panel is pushed into position.
4. Engage Clips and Fasteners
Align the kit with the vehicle’s mounting points and press evenly along the edges to seat the clips. You should hear each clip snap in place. If a clip refuses to seat, remove the panel and check for obstructions or a damaged clip hole. Replace any broken clips with OEM or high-quality equivalents.
Once clips are engaged, insert all screws and bolts. Hand-tighten them first, then use a torque wrench to apply the manufacturer’s specified torque. If no spec is available, tighten firmly but avoid crushing the mounting flange—over-tightening can crack fiberglass or strip threads. For plastic push-pin clips, push the center pin down until it is flush with the head.
5. Check Gaps and Alignment
After partially tightening all fasteners, step back and check panel gaps on both sides. The body kit should sit evenly with no protruding edges. Adjust by loosening specific bolts and repositioning the panel. Use a gap-checking tool or simply run your finger along the seam—it should feel consistent. Once satisfied, finalize the torque on all fasteners.
6. Final Cleaning and Inspection
Wipe away any fingerprints, adhesive residue, or debris from the body kit and surrounding painted surfaces. Inspect the kit for any signs of stress (e.g., white stress marks in plastic). If you see them, reduce torque slightly. Test the fit by pressing firmly on various points to ensure there is no excess movement.
Common Issues and Solutions
Broken Clips
Clips become brittle over time, especially in cold climates. Always have an assortment of replacement clips on hand. If a mounting hole is damaged, use a nylon clip retainer or a zip tie as a temporary fix until you can repair the bracket.
Stripped Screws or Inserts
If a screw won’t bite, try a slightly larger self-tapping screw or use a thread repair insert. For metal inserts, a helicoil kit can restore threads. Avoid using adhesive to hold fasteners permanently—it makes future removal difficult.
Paint Scratches During Removal
Even careful work can cause micro-scratches. Keep a touch-up paint pen matched to your vehicle’s color code to cover any marks. Using painter’s tape along edges before prying can prevent most scratches.
Maintenance Tips for Body Kits
- Clean regularly – road salt, dirt, and bug splatter can degrade paint and clear coat. Use a pH-neutral car shampoo and a microfiber mitt.
- Inspect fasteners – every 3–6 months, check that all screws and clips are tight and free of corrosion, especially after winter.
- Watch for paint cracking – small spiderweb cracks near mounting points indicate stress. Loosen fasteners slightly or add a rubber washer to distribute load.
- Protect from UV – if the kit is unpainted plastic, use a UV protectant spray to prevent fading and brittleness. For painted kits, wax twice a year.
When to Consider Professional Help
While most body kit removal and reinstallation can be done at home, certain situations warrant a professional: if the kit is a high-end carbon fiber that requires precise alignment, if you are dealing with integrated sensors (parking sensors, radar units) that need recalibration, or if the kit has complex multi-piece construction. A reputable body shop has experience with aftermarket kits and can avoid costly mistakes.
